That horny factor is made very clear from the beginning: When players start up the game, they’re encouraged to make sure they’re alone and in a locked room so that they can get truly intimate with Sakura. Instead, VR Kanojo looks more like a hornier Summer Lesson, PlayStation VR’s cute-girls-up-close simulator, than straight-up interactive porn. But while Steam’s version supports English subtitles, it doesn’t include the parts that go all the way, as typically seen in Illusion Software’s games. You guys can also play dress-up, obvs.Īll of this happens in the privacy of Sakura’s bedroom, so things naturally. ![]() VR Kanojo is billed as a hangout session with “the lovely girl-next-door, Sakura Yuuhi.” Chilling with Sakura involves watching her sleep, letting her breathe on your cheek and helping her with her homework “as you laugh and talk the day away ” eventually, you’ll use your Oculus Touch or HTC Vive controllers to touch Sakura back, unhook her bra for her and get all handsy. ![]() But none of them have ever been available to play in English - until VR Kanojo, a virtual reality experience now available on Steam. Illusion Software has become infamous both inside and outside of Japan for its very explicit 3D eroge, also known as pornographic games.
